#da6b7f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#da6b7f is composed of 85.5% red, 42% green and 49.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.9%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 349.2 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 63.7%. #da6b7f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d6fe with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#da6b7f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090203 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#da6b7f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a89d9f is the less saturated color, while #fe4768 is the most saturated one.
